## Building Access — Spares Room (Hullbrook Annex)

Contractors: the spare hardware room is down the east corridor on the ground floor, third door on the left. Sign in at the front desk first and grab a visitor lanyard. Anything you take out, jot it in the blue logbook — yes, even the little stuff. The door self-locks, so don't wedge it. To get in, punch in the code below.

staff pass of hagug-taguf = bdg-HJ-9

Onboarding: Proselint-Nine

Proselint-Nine checks every doc merged into the Garnetfold handbook. Rules live in lint-rules.toml; do not edit inline. CI blocks merges on errors, warns on style. Maintainers can override with a signed bypass token. The token store is sealed; unsealing requires the maintainer recovery passphrase. Rotate it after every use and log the event in the Thornvale register. The current recovery passphrase is recorded on the line below.

vault phrase of fahip-bagag = drudor-ulays-zoreth-fenir-rusiel-jorir-ulair-joreth-ulavan-ralael

Subject: Welcome to on-call — image slimming stuff

Hey! Quick heads-up before your first shift. We've been trimming the Bloatless base images for the Quillfort services, and the build pipeline occasionally flags layers that balloon past the size budget. If you see a slim-check failure, don't just bump the limit — usually someone snuck in a debug toolchain. Most fixes take five minutes once you know the pattern. We'll cover this at the weekly sync too, but the full runbook is here:

wiki page, hawef-tagef: https://confluence.qorvellabs.internal/display/browse/display/pages/16c7

Ticket QPR-2241: The Mirefold query planner picks a full scan instead of the composite index after the 9.3 upgrade, roughly tripling latency on tenant dashboards. A patched cost model is ready and passes the regression suite; we need sign-off before merging to the release branch. Future maintainers: the fix pins statistics sampling, see the linked design note. Sign-off authority rests with the engineer named below.

signatory, yahog-badug: Quenix Ulaael